      Description

      CD7: A surface marker on T and NK cells, which can be used for targeted delivery.

      • Gene Information: CD7 is located on human chromosome 17. This gene encodes a transmembrane protein which is a member of the immunoglobulin superfamily.
      • Protein Expression: CD7 is Expressed on T-cells and natural killer (NK) cells and their precursors.
      • Pharmacological Mechanism: In vivo-generated, CD7-targeted CAR-T therapy works by delivering the CAR construct specifically to CD7-positive T cells and NK cells. This process directly engineers these host immune cells into functional CAR-T cells within the patient's body, which then eliminate tumor cells or autoreactive immune cells to treat associated cancers or autoimmune diseases.
      Targeting strategy

      CD7

      • Exons 1-4 of mouse CD7 gene that encode signal peptide, extracellular domain, transmembrane domain, cytoplasmic region are replaced by human counterparts in B-hCD7 mice.
      • The promoter and 5’ and 3’ UTR region of the mouse gene are retained. The human CD7 expression is driven by endogenous mouse CD7 promoter, while mouse CD7 gene transcription and translation will be disrupted.
      CD7 Protein Expression in Spleen
      • Human CD7 was detected on T, CD4+ T, CD8+ T and NK cells in B-hCD7 mice , but not in wild-type C57BL/6JNifdc mice.

      Human CD7 expression analysis in splenocytes. Splenocytes were collected from wild-type C57BL/6JNifdc mice, homozygous B-hCD7 mice. Human CD7 expression was analyzed by flow cytometry using species-specific anti-CD7 antibody ( biolegend, 343108).

      CD7 Protein Expression in Blood
      • Human CD7 was detected on T, CD4+ T, CD8+ T and NK cells in B-hCD7 mice , but not in wild-type C57BL/6JNifdc mice.

      Human CD7 expression analysis in blood. Blood was collected from wild-type C57BL/6JNifdc mice, homozygous B-hCD7 mice. Human CD7 expression was analyzed by flow cytometry using species-specific anti-CD7 antibody ( biolegend, 343108).

      Analysis of Leukocyte Subpopulations
      • The percentages of T cells, B cells, NK cells, DCs, neutrophils, monocytes, and macrophages in homozygous B-hCD7 mice are similar to those in C57BL/6JNifdc mice.
      • Humanization of CD7 does not affect normal immune cell development or splenic distribution.

      Analysis of leukocyte subpopulations by flow cytometry in immune organs and blood. Splenocytes, peripheral blood, and lymph nodes were isolated from female C57BL/6JNifdc and B-hCD7 mice (female, 9-week-old, n=3). Single live cells were gated on the CD45⁺ population and analyzed by flow cytometry as indicated. Values are expressed as mean ± SEM.

      Analysis of T Cell Subpopulations
      • The proportions of CD4⁺ T cells, CD8⁺ T cells, and Tregs in homozygous B-hCD7 mice are comparable to those in C57BL/6JNifdc mice.
      • Humanization of CD7 does not affect normal T cell development, differentiation, or splenic distribution.

      Analysis of T-cell subpopulations by flow cytometry in immune organs and blood. Splenocytes, peripheral blood, and lymph nodes were isolated from female C57BL/6JNifdc and B-hCD7 mice (female, 9-week-old, n=3). Single live cells were gated on the CD3⁺ T-cell population and analyzed by flow cytometry as indicated. Values are expressed as mean ± SEM.
